Army awards $92M for Afghan Light Tactical Vehicles to Global Fleet Sales LLC

Contract Overview

Contract Amount: $92,020,800 ($92.0M)

Contractor: Global Fleet Sales LLC

Awarding Agency: Department of Defense

Start Date: 2006-11-15

End Date: 2008-02-28

Contract Duration: 470 days

Daily Burn Rate: $195.8K/day

Competition Type: FULL AND OPEN COMPETITION

Number of Offers Received: 9

Pricing Type: FIRM FIXED PRICE

Sector: Defense

Official Description: AFGHAN LIGHT TACTICAL VEHICLES
